    There is one from Michigan that isn't.
    Rick Ector is the only one I'm voting for.

    He's on the news here regularly standing up for gun owners.
    He for the last decade has sponsored (meaning it's his event) a ladies first shots class. Women from the Detroit area get a half hour class, twenty rounds on the range with an instructor in the stall with them and an rso every 3 lanes, for free. All run by volunteers with donations covering what must be bought.
    This is done once a year.
